作为专业厨房的主要工具之一,小刀是一种小型的多用途刀,用于削皮、整形、切片水果和蔬菜、切碎香草、切割奶酪和制作装饰。

SG2高碳不銹鋼廚房刀可提供令人難以置信的邊緣保持。 正如邊緣保留足夠令人滿意一樣,銳化的易度性也使它變得更好。 一旦您為廚房配備了一個廚房,就可以使用足夠的護理方法來使用它多年。這把刀帶有明顯的手工鍛造工藝(刀刃上的圓形錘子凹痕),這使它具有美麗的光潔度,還可以防止食物粘在刀刃上。

Please do not use the knife in a twisting motion.

Please use the correct knife when cutting bone, frozen or hard items.

Please note that the images are of the sample products. Colour, weight, pattern and size can differ as each product is handmade.

Please use a soft plastic or wooden cutting board to protect the blades edge.

Please don't heat or cool rapidly as it may change the structure of the steel.

Carbon steel offers exceptional sharpness and edge retention, but requires careful maintenance to avoid rust. Stainless steel is easier to care for and resists corrosion, making it ideal for everyday use.

Wipe dry after use. Avoid acidic ingredients. Hand wash only with neutral detergent. Do not use dishwashers. For carbon steel, apply oil to prevent rust.
